Oligosaccharides in Food and Agriculture presents a combination of reviews and descriptions of current research relating to plant derived oligosaccharides that occur in food, agricultural products, and by-products. This book begins with two chapters describing state-of-the-art methods for the analysis of oligosaccharides. Several chapters are then devoted to the biosynthesis, structure, properties, and uses of oligosaccharides. Prebiotics, a rapidly expanding field that combines carbohydrate biochemistry, microbiology, and nutrition, is heavily emphasized. Two chapters on oligosaccharides derived from or related to starch follow this section. The book concludes with a pair of chapters that focus on oligosaccharides in sugarcane that can be used as markers for sugarcane deterioration and affect the processing of sugar.

A growing awareness of the relationship between diet and health has led to an increasing demand for food products that support health beyond simply providing basic nutrition. Digestive health is the largest segment of the burgeoning functional food market worldwide. Incorporation of bioactive oligosaccharides into foods can yield health benefits in the gastrointestinal tract and other parts of the body that are linked via the immune system. Because oligosaccharides can be added to a wide variety of foodstuffs, there is much interest within the food industry in incorporating these functional ingredients into healthy food products. Moreover, other areas such as pharmaceuticals, bioenergy and environmental science can exploit the physicochemical and physiological properties of bioactive oligosaccharides too. There is therefore a considerable demand for a concentrated source of information on the development and characterization of new oligosaccharides with novel and/or improved bioactivities. In much of biology, the search for understanding the relation between structure and function is now taking place at the macromolecular level. Proteins, nucleic acids, and polysaccharides are macromolecule--polymers formed from families of simpler subunits. Because of their size and complexity, the polymers are capable of both inter- and intramolecular interactions. These interactions confer upon the polymers distinctive three-dimensional shapes. These tertiary configurations, in turn, determine the function of the macromolecule. Computers have become so inextricably involved in empirical studies of three-dimensional macromolecular structure that mathematical modeling, or theory, and experimental approaches are interrelated aspects of a single enterprise.
